当前位置: 首页 > news >正文

老旧设备系统升级实战全解析:用OpenCore Legacy Patcher解锁Mac潜能

老旧设备系统升级实战全解析:用OpenCore Legacy Patcher解锁Mac潜能

【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

问题诊断:旧Mac的系统升级困境与兼容性突破

当你的2015款MacBook Pro停留在macOS Catalina,而最新系统的功能与安全更新却与你无缘时,你是否想过这并非硬件性能的极限,而是苹果官方人为设置的兼容性壁垒?OpenCore Legacy Patcher正是为打破这一限制而生的开源工具,它能让被官方抛弃的Intel Mac重获新生,流畅运行最新macOS系统。

核心矛盾:硬件能力与系统限制的错配

大多数2012-2017年的Intel Mac在硬件配置上完全能够应对最新系统的需求,但苹果通过SMBIOS验证、驱动支持限制和内核扩展封锁等手段,人为缩短了设备的生命周期。这种"计划性淘汰"不仅造成电子垃圾,更剥夺了用户选择的权利。

技术痛点:旧设备升级面临的三大障碍

  1. 硬件识别封锁:系统通过SMBIOS信息判断设备型号,拒绝为旧型号提供更新
  2. 驱动支持缺失:新系统移除了对旧款显卡、网卡等硬件的驱动支持
  3. 安全机制冲突:系统完整性保护(SIP)和文件系统加密阻碍第三方补丁应用

方案解析:OpenCore Legacy Patcher的技术原理

引导层拦截技术:突破系统限制的核心

OpenCore Legacy Patcher通过在系统启动前介入硬件识别流程,实现了对Mac固件和操作系统之间通信的智能拦截与修改。这种非侵入式的引导技术,既保留了系统的完整性,又实现了对硬件兼容性的扩展。

问题-方案对照表:核心技术破解思路

技术难题解决方案实现原理
型号识别封锁SMBIOS重写修改设备型号信息,使系统认为在兼容硬件上运行
显卡驱动缺失驱动注入与模拟通过Lilu框架加载定制驱动,模拟Metal支持
安全机制限制引导参数调整动态修改boot-args,平衡系统安全与兼容性
性能瓶颈资源调度优化调整内核参数,优化旧硬件的资源分配效率

💡技术亮点:该方案不修改系统分区,所有补丁和驱动均在引导时动态加载,既保证了系统升级的安全性,又便于随时恢复到原始状态。

实施步骤:从准备到完成的系统升级安装教程

准备阶段:环境检查与工具准备

关键检查点:确认设备兼容性

  • 硬件要求:Intel处理器Mac(2008年及以后)
  • 存储要求:至少20GB可用空间,16GB以上USB 3.0闪存盘
  • 网络环境:稳定的互联网连接(下载系统需要约15GB流量)
# 获取工具源码 git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her cd OpenCore-Legacy-Patcher

执行阶段:系统安装介质制作与引导配置

重要步骤:创建macOS安装介质

  1. 插入USB闪存盘(将被格式化)
  2. 启动图形界面:./OpenCore-Patcher-GUI.command
  3. 选择"Create macOS Installer"选项
  4. 选择目标macOS版本,工具将自动下载并创建启动盘

关键检查点:验证安装介质

  • 确认USB驱动器已正确格式化(GUID分区表,FAT32格式)
  • 检查下载的系统镜像校验和,确保完整性
  • 备份USB驱动器中的重要数据

重要步骤:安装OpenCore引导程序

  1. 在主界面选择"Build and Install OpenCore"
  2. 工具会根据硬件自动生成配置方案
  3. 构建完成后点击"Install to disk"
  4. 选择目标磁盘(通常是内置硬盘)

验证阶段:系统安装与后期优化

关键检查点:确认引导安装成功

  • 重启电脑,按住Option键,确认能看到"EFI Boot"选项
  • 选择EFI Boot启动,验证是否能进入macOS安装界面
  • 安装过程中确保网络连接稳定

重要步骤:系统安装后的根补丁应用

  1. 完成macOS安装并首次启动后,再次运行OpenCore Legacy Patcher
  2. 选择"Post-Install Root Patch"选项
  3. 点击"Start Root Patching"应用硬件驱动补丁
  4. 重启电脑使补丁生效

效果验证:性能提升与系统兼容性测试

性能对比:升级前后关键指标变化

性能指标升级前(macOS Catalina)升级后(macOS Sonoma)提升幅度
系统启动时间45秒28秒+38%
应用启动速度基准值100142+42%
网页加载性能基准值100153+53%
多任务处理能力基准值100135+35%

旧设备适配度评估

基于设备发布年份的系统推荐与性能表现:

设备年份推荐系统版本硬件适配度性能表现功能完整性
2012及更早macOS Monterey★★★☆☆基本流畅85%
2013-2014macOS Ventura★★★★☆流畅92%
2015-2017macOS Sonoma★★★★★非常流畅98%

💡适配建议:2015年的MacBook Pro推荐安装macOS Sonoma,可获得最佳的性能与功能平衡。

场景适配:不同使用需求的优化方案

场景一:日常办公与网页浏览优化

核心需求:系统响应速度与电池续航

  • 启用低功耗模式:sudo pmset -b lowpowermode 1
  • 优化浏览器设置:禁用不必要的扩展,启用硬件加速
  • 调整显示设置:降低屏幕亮度,启用自动亮度调节

场景二:创意设计与多媒体处理

核心需求:图形性能与内存管理

  • 启用高性能图形模式:在OpenCore设置中调整显卡参数
  • 增加内存分配:sudo nvram boot-args="agc=0"
  • 安装专业驱动:针对Adobe系列软件的优化补丁

场景三:开发与编程环境

核心需求:稳定性与工具兼容性

  • 安装Xcode兼容性补丁:解决旧硬件编译问题
  • 配置开发环境:使用Homebrew安装兼容版本的开发工具
  • 启用文件系统优化:sudo trimforce enable(SSD设备)

风险规避:常见故障图谱与解决方案

故障现象可能原因解决方案
启动卡在苹果logo显卡驱动不兼容重启并按住Cmd+S进入安全模式,重新应用显卡补丁
系统无限重启引导配置错误使用USB启动盘启动,重新生成OpenCore配置
网络无法连接网卡驱动缺失安装对应型号的网络驱动补丁
电池续航骤降电源管理配置不当重置SMC,调整电源管理参数
App闪退32位应用不兼容更新应用至64位版本或使用Rosetta 2转译

安全操作规范

  1. 数据备份:操作前使用Time Machine完整备份系统
  2. 分步操作:不要跳过任何验证步骤,确保每一步成功后再继续
  3. 版本选择:对于关键工作设备,建议选择发布至少2个月的稳定版本
  4. 应急准备:制作可引导的macOS恢复盘,以备不时之需

设备支持列表

OpenCore Legacy Patcher支持的主要设备系列:

  • MacBook Pro:2012年及以后的所有型号
  • MacBook Air:2012年及以后的所有型号
  • iMac:2012年及以后的所有型号
  • Mac mini:2012年及以后的所有型号
  • Mac Pro:2008年及以后的所有型号
  • iMac Pro:所有型号

术语对照表

术语全称含义
SMBIOSSystem Management BIOS系统管理BIOS,包含设备型号等硬件信息
EFIExtensible Firmware Interface可扩展固件接口,用于计算机启动过程
SIPSystem Integrity Protection系统完整性保护,苹果的安全机制
Metal-Apple的图形渲染API
KextKernel Extension内核扩展,即设备驱动程序
GUIDGlobally Unique Identifier全局唯一标识符,用于磁盘分区表
APFSApple File System苹果文件系统,macOS的默认文件系统

通过OpenCore Legacy Patcher,你的旧Mac不仅能获得系统版本的升级,更能解锁被官方限制的硬件潜能。这种非侵入式的升级方案,既保护了你的投资,又为环保事业贡献了一份力量。现在就行动起来,让你的旧设备重新焕发生机,继续陪伴你迎接未来的数字挑战!

【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/371964/

相关文章:

  • 【仅限首批200名架构师】Seedance2.0内核调优密钥包泄露:GC停顿降低89%的JVM参数组合首次公开
  • 解锁加密音乐:3步搞定QMC格式转换全攻略
  • 2026年Q1宜兴琉璃瓦供应商综合实力与选型指南 - 2026年企业推荐榜
  • 如何通过老旧设备优化实现系统兼容性扩展:让旧Mac焕发新生
  • 开源中文字体解决方案:免费商用与跨平台应用实践指南
  • 2026年评价高的商用纯水机公司推荐:二级KO+EDI去离子设备/二级Ro纯水设备/办公室开水机/选择指南 - 优质品牌商家
  • Seedance2.0肢体扭曲故障深度溯源(2024v2.0.7热补丁已验证):从T-pose异常到实时抖动的全链路修复白皮书
  • Figma中文界面5个创新实现方法:从安装到高效应用全攻略
  • Steam成就管理工具:高效管理游戏成就的开源解决方案
  • 配置即代码时代,Seedance2.0的HCL配置引擎深度解析(含v2.0与v1.8配置迁移兼容对照表)
  • 视频批量下载工具:智能链接解析与高效资源管理解决方案
  • Seedance2.0源码下载权限突变!GitHub Org策略升级后,3类角色(Contributor/Guest/Admin)对应5级访问控制配置清单(含Terraform模板)
  • Audiveris高效乐谱数字化全攻略:从纸质到数字的无缝转换
  • 老旧智能电视的终极拯救方案:让低配置设备焕发高清直播新体验
  • NoteWidget:OneNote的Markdown终极解决方案,让笔记效率倍增
  • 重构虚幻资产编辑:UAssetGUI的技术颠覆与行业实践
  • 解锁iOS自由:TrollInstallerX的创新应用与技术突破
  • 揭秘API文档交付危机:Seedance2.0实现100%代码-文档双向同步的5个关键技术突破
  • 开源固件解决方案与游戏环境优化:大气层系统深度配置指南
  • 【Seedance2.0避坑实战白皮书】:20年架构师亲测的7大高频雷区与秒级绕行方案
  • 2024 Switch自定义系统解锁攻略:小白玩家必看的大气层避坑指南
  • 4步激活旧Mac潜能:OpenCore Legacy Patcher全链路技术指南
  • Seedance2.0连接池打满却查不到慢SQL?揭秘底层Connection Borrow超时机制与4种静默阻塞根因
  • 游戏兼容性优化与性能提升完全指南:解决经典游戏运行问题的多种方法
  • WaveTools游戏工具:性能优化与多账号管理全攻略
  • Switch玩家必备工具:NSC_BUILDER全方位使用指南
  • ELAN:Lean版本管理的技术实践指南
  • AirPodsDesktop技术原理与工作机制深度解析:Windows平台蓝牙设备管理优化方案
  • 2026年高低温一体机公司权威推荐:防爆高低温一体机/制冷加热一体机/高低温一体机/选择指南 - 优质品牌商家
  • NSC_BUILDER高效攻略:3大场景问题的一站式解决方案